Caregiving in Nigeria: A Lifeline for Communities

In Nigeria, caregiving is a vital service that fills critical gaps in healthcare, especially in rural and underserved areas. With a healthcare system that often struggles to meet demand, caregivers step in to provide crucial support to families and communities. They are the unsung heroes who make sure that the elderly, disabled, and chronically ill receive the care and attention they need, often serving as the bridge between the formal healthcare system and the community.
But caregivers in Nigeria do much more than just provide basic care. They offer emotional support, share health knowledge, and even give medical advice in areas where access to healthcare professionals is limited. As Nigeria’s population ages and the need for healthcare services continues to grow, the demand for skilled and compassionate caregivers is on the rise. This presents a meaningful opportunity for individuals to build a rewarding career while making a real difference in the lives of their communities.

Caregiving Across Africa: A Growing Force for Good

Across Africa, caregiving is increasingly recognized as a key part of the healthcare system. Many African nations face similar challenges to those in Nigeria, and caregivers are often the quiet champions who provide essential services in places where healthcare infrastructure is lacking. They play a critical role in tackling the continent’s health challenges, from caring for those with HIV/AIDS to supporting individuals with disabilities and the elderly.
Caregiving in Africa is deeply connected to the continent’s cultural values of community, family, and respect for the elderly. These values shape the way care is given, and as the demand for professional caregivers grows, so does the need for individuals who can blend traditional practices with modern healthcare knowledge. This unique combination makes caregiving a deeply fulfilling career in Africa, offering the chance to preserve and promote cultural heritage while making a tangible impact on public health.

Caregiving on the World Stage: A Career That Knows No Borders

On a global scale, caregiving is a profession that offers not just personal satisfaction but also a significant contribution to the world’s healthcare systems. In developed countries, the need for caregivers is rising due to aging populations and the increasing prevalence of chronic diseases. This global demand has opened up opportunities for caregivers from Africa, including Nigeria, to work abroad, bringing their skills, compassion, and cultural insights to a global audience.
Internationally, caregivers are valued for their dedication and the crucial role they play in improving the quality of life for those in need. The global caregiving industry is evolving, with more emphasis on formal training, certification, and professional growth. This shift is creating clearer career paths and more opportunities within the profession, making caregiving an attractive and viable career choice for those who want to make a difference both at home and abroad.
